The Encoders Market size was estimated at USD 5.14 billion in 2024 and expected to reach USD 5.69 billion in 2025, at a CAGR 10.42% to reach USD 9.33 billion by 2030.

Introduction: Encoders - Driving Precision and Innovation Across Industries
Encoders have emerged as pivotal components in modern industrial systems, playing a decisive role in enhancing precision, reliability, and performance in automation and control processes. Their ability to convert mechanical motion into digital signals bridges the gap between physical systems and smart, data-driven solutions. Key Segmentation Insights: A Deep Dive Into Market Divisions and Opportunities
The encoders market is meticulously segmented to capture the complexity and diversity inherent in its applications. Analytical evaluations reveal several key dimensions of segmentation that help in understanding underlying market dynamics. The market is primarily differentiated based on type; within this, linear encoders and rotary encoders hold distinct roles. Linear encoders, which are further analyzed on the basis of absolute and incremental classifications, and their rotary counterparts, which follow a similar breakdown, cater to different application requirements that prioritize linearity or rotational precision.
Beyond type-based segmentation, technological advancements have spurred a categorization by technology. Capacitive encoders, inductive encoders, magnetic encoders, and optical encoders stand out as the cornerstone components that define product performance in varying operational environments. Each technology offers unique advantages, whether it is through superior resistance to interference in inductive designs or the enhanced signal clarity characteristic of optical systems.
The segmentation extends further when considering output types where analog and digital output encoders serve distinct market niches, addressing different integration needs within control systems. Another crucial aspect is the power supply segmentation, which divides the market into high voltage and low voltage encoders, reflecting the requirements of specific application setups. The mounting type segmentation, including clamp mounting, face mounting, and through-bore mounting, further exemplifies the customized use-cases encountered in diverse industrial scenarios.
Distribution channels, segmented into offline and online, illustrate the evolving traditional versus digital purchasing methodologies in the sector. Lastly, the end-use applications are expansively mapped out across domains such as aerospace and defense, agriculture, automotive, consumer electronics, energy, healthcare and medical devices, industrial manufacturing, and packaging. Key Regional Insights: Dynamics and Trends Across Global Markets
Regional dynamics play a critical role in shaping the encoder market, with distinct trends observed across different geographical territories. In the Americas, the marketplace is characterized by robust technological infrastructure and widespread adoption of automation solutions, fostering an environment where advanced encoder systems are extensively deployed in industrial and consumer applications. This region benefits from significant investments in research and development as well as supportive regulatory frameworks that encourage innovation.
The Europe, Middle East & Africa region exhibits a blend of mature industrial sectors alongside emerging markets that are gradually integrating modern automation technologies. In Europe, stringent quality norms coupled with a focus on sustainability drive the demand for high-precision encoder systems, while the Middle East and Africa continue to expand their industrial base, increasingly turning to advanced technological solutions to boost productivity and reliability.
Asia-Pacific stands out as a key growth driver, propelled by rapid industrialization, increasing automation across manufacturing processes, and escalating consumer demand for smart solutions. The region’s dynamic economic landscape, high technology adoption rates, and expanding industrial base make it a fertile ground for encoder innovations. Local manufacturers are not only scaling up production to meet domestic demand but also positioning themselves as competitive players in the global market.
